Accepting Your Invite

Access to the portal is by invitation only. When your Hydrofire account manager sets up your account, you will receive an email with the subject "You have been invited to the Hydrofire B2B Portal". If your contact number is on file, you will also receive a WhatsApp message with the same invite link.

  1. Open the email and click the Accept Invitation link.
  2. Set your password — choose a secure password of at least 8 characters and confirm it.
  3. Sign in — you will be taken directly to the portal once your password is saved.
The invite link expires after 7 days. If your link has expired, contact your Hydrofire account manager and they will send a new one.

Selecting Your Location

The first time you sign in you will be asked to select your branch. This controls which warehouse's stock levels are displayed on the catalogue. You can change it at any time by clicking the location button in the top bar.

| Location | Branch | |---|---| | Cape Town | Hydrofire Cape Town warehouse | | Johannesburg | Hydrofire Johannesburg warehouse |
Select the branch closest to you so stock availability reflects what can be dispatched to you.
Changing location clears your cart. You can only order from one location at a time. If you switch location while items are in your cart, you will be prompted to confirm — and your cart will be cleared before the location changes.

4. SKU Templates

SKU Templates let you save a list of products and quantities that you order regularly. Instead of searching for the same products every time, you load a template to populate your cart instantly.

Creating a Template

  1. Open SKU Templates from the account menu (top right).
  2. Click "New Template" and give it a name (e.g. "Monthly Restock").
  3. Add SKUs — type a SKU code and quantity, then click Add. Repeat for each product.
  4. Save the template when done.

Using a Template

  1. Open your cart (it must be empty) and click Use Template, or go to SKU Templates in the account menu.
  2. Select the template you want to use.
  3. The products and quantities from the template are loaded into your cart.
  4. Adjust quantities if needed, then proceed to checkout as normal.
You can have multiple templates saved — for example one for each product range or ordering frequency.

6. Offline Quotes

An offline quote lets you build a list of products and prices without placing an actual order. It is useful when you need internal approval before ordering, or when you want to share pricing with a customer. Offline quotes are available to all portal users, including view-only accounts.

Saving a Quote

  1. Add items to your cart as normal.
  2. Open the cart and click Save as Quote.
  3. Enter a name (optional, e.g. "May Proposal") and confirm. A quote reference is generated automatically (e.g. OQ-260603-0001).
Saving a quote does not clear your cart or place any order.

Viewing Your Quotes

Open My Orders from the account menu and click the Offline Quotes tab. Each quote shows its reference, name, date, item count, total, and status.

Quote Statuses

StatusMeaning
OpenQuote is active and can be edited, printed, or converted
ConvertedQuote has been placed as an online order — the SO number is shown for cross-reference
CancelledQuote was cancelled and is no longer active

Contacts (Team Members)

The Contacts tab shows all contacts linked to your company in Cin7. You can invite individual contacts to have their own portal login so multiple people at your company can access the portal.

  1. Find the contact in the Contacts tab list.
  2. Click "Invite to Portal" next to their name.
  3. Choose an access level:
    • View Only — the contact can browse the catalogue and view orders and invoices, but cannot place orders. This is the default.
    • Can Place Orders — the contact can browse and place orders on behalf of your account.
  4. Click Send Invite — the contact will receive an email to set their own password.

The Team tab shows everyone at your company who currently has portal access:

StatusMeaning
ActiveThis person has accepted their invite and can log in
PendingAn invite has been sent but not yet accepted — click Resend if needed
